I don't have easy access to the build record for number 257800, unfortunately. The last two digits of the hull identification number on the starboard stern will have the model year. Wooden canoe production was moved to Island Falls Canoe in 2010. They started with serial number 787030 and have continued up through 787073 in 2020. Sorry,

Better late than never? I stopped by the factory this week and had a chance to look up some records. The Old Town with serial number 257800 is a 15 foot long Trapper model with canvas covering, a floor rack, two painter rings, and outside stems that weighed 78 pounds. It was built between May and August, 1984. The original exterior paint colors were green with white on top. It shipped on November 21st, 1984 to Concord, Massachusetts.
